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73884467146 0466 58
372274094 7217
372274094 7217
79067 30 7632
All about undefined
Interested in learning more?
372274094 7217
79067 30 7632
See more
44044105709 0304840211 2332374953
69090 9943 35590 386923840
See more
978 9619 4786656
90237424566 5510819 6093865 94488202
See more